How You'll Make an Impact:

As a Security Engineer on our Security Squad, you will fix the problems you find. Not file them. You will work inside our AWS environment and inside our application repositories, writing and shipping the changes that close real vulnerabilities. You will build the detections that tell us when something is wrong. And you will run point when an incident lands.

Cloudbeds is a PCI DSS certified service provider moving real money for properties in 150 countries. This role’s priority is protecting our customers and our business. Three things: vulnerability remediation across the stack, detection engineering in our SIEM, and hands-on incident response. Security here takes a cross-functional mindset. You should be comfortable talking to individuals at every level of the organization, from Engineering to Sales to Executives.

Our Security Squad:

We are a small, senior, globally distributed team that owns security end to end, with no handoff to a separate ops group. The person who writes the detection is the person who works the alert and the person who ships the fix. We value automation and efficiency, and we give people room to go deep on the things that actually matter.

What You Bring to the Team:

  • Find and fix vulnerabilities across our stack. Work directly in the application repositories and in Terraform, open the pull requests, and drive them to merge with the owning squads.
  • Build and tune detections in Datadog Cloud SIEM. Own detection coverage, write the rules, cut the false positives, and map what we can and cannot see against MITRE ATT&CK.
  • Respond to security incidents. Investigate, contain, and write the RCA, then track the remediation actions until they are genuinely closed.
  • Harden our AWS estate. GuardDuty, Security Hub, Config, CloudTrail, KMS, Secrets Manager, IAM least privilege, and full log coverage across every account.
  • Secure the delivery pipeline. GitHub Advanced Security, code scanning, Dependabot, secret scanning and push protection, Crowdstrike container and image scanning, and Kubernetes admission policy.
  • Automate the repetitive work. Build workflows and scripts that triage, enrich, and remediate without a human in the loop.
  • Write the runbooks, standards, and detection documentation engineers will actually use, and produce the technical evidence behind our PCI DSS Level 1, GDPR, and SOC 2 obligations.

What Sets You Up for Success:

  • A Bachelor's degree in a relevant field and 4 years of experience, or a minimum of 6 years of practical experience in security engineering, detection engineering, or incident response.
  • You write code. You can read an unfamiliar application repository, reason about the vulnerability, and ship the fix as a pull request rather than a ticket.
  • Deep AWS security experience. IAM and least-privilege design, GuardDuty, CloudTrail, KMS, VPC controls, and securing container and serverless workloads.
  • Hands-on detection engineering in a SIEM. You have written rules, tuned them against real noise, and can explain what you deliberately chose not to alert on.
  • Real incident response experience in cloud environments, covering investigation, containment, evidence handling, and the write-up afterward.
  • Application security fundamentals: OWASP Top 10, dependency and secrets risk, and practical CI/CD security integration (SAST, DAST, SCA, IaC scanning).
  • Strong written communication and diplomacy. Our teams communicate in English. You will need to win arguments with evidence rather than authority.

Bonus Skills to Stand Out (Optional):

  • Production experience with Datadog Cloud SIEM, CrowdStrike, Okta, or GitHub Advanced Security.
  • PCI DSS Level 1 or SOC 2 experience as the engineer supporting the audit, not just as the person answering questionnaires.
  • Kubernetes and ArgoCD security, or automation and policy-as-code with Python and Terraform.
